区块链钱包是一种数字货币存储和管理工具,旨在帮助用户安全地存储、发送和接收各种加密货币。它不同于传统银行账户,基于区块链技术的去中心化特性,确保了用户自己完全掌握资产的控制权和隐私。
1. 安全性:区块链钱包APP采用高级加密算法,确保用户的私钥和交易数据不受攻击或泄露。
2. 便捷性:用户可以随时随地使用手机进行交易,而不需要依赖传统银行或第三方支付机构。
3. 匿名性:区块链钱包APP可以为用户提供一定程度的匿名性,保护用户的隐私。
4. 跨平台支持:区块链钱包APP可以在不同的操作系统和设备上运行,为用户提供更广泛的选择。
1. 需求分析:明确目标用户、功能需求和安全要求。
2. 技术选型:选择适合开发区块链钱包的技术框架和开发语言。
3. 用户界面设计:设计用户友好的界面,提供简洁易用的功能。
4. 钱包核心功能开发:包括生成私钥、生成地址、发送和接收加密货币等。
5. 安全机制开发:包括私钥加密存储、二次验证、身份认证等。
6. 测试和:进行功能测试和性能,确保应用的稳定性和安全性。
1. 安全性:确保用户私钥的安全存储,并采取必要的措施防止黑客攻击。
2. 用户体验:要设计的用户界面,提供简单易用、一目了然的功能。
3. 多币种支持:考虑到用户需求,应支持多种主流加密货币。
4. 快速响应:钱包APP需要快速响应用户的操作,减少等待时间。
5. 安全审计:定期对钱包APP进行安全审计,确保应用的安全性。
1. DeFi集成:随着去中心化金融(DeFi)的兴起,未来的区块链钱包APP可能会集成更多的金融服务。
2. NFT支持:非同质化代币(NFT)已经成为当前行业的热点,未来的钱包APP可能会支持NFT的创建和交易。
3. 跨链互操作性:为了实现不同区块链之间的互联互通,钱包APP可能会支持跨链交易和互操作。
4. 增强安全性:钱包APP将持续加强安全机制,以应对不断演进的安全威胁。
5. 用户体验:未来的钱包APP将更加注重用户体验,提供更方便、快捷的操作方式。
以上是关于区块链钱包APP开发的详细介绍,包括了区块链钱包的定义、需求、开发流程、注意事项以及未来发展趋势。希望这些内容可以对您有所帮助。
leave a reply